Performance/load testing

Performance testing or load testing is a process of identifying performance issues and then solving them. It is important to conduct performance and load testing and tuning before going live, in order to eliminate the issues that can negatively impact the business. It does not matter whether you have high volumes or not; you still need performance testing. At this stage of the project, the development of custom features is complete, and functional testing is in progress. This is the time to validate the overall performance of your Finance and Operations system. The primary goal is to ensure that the solution will accept peak load without any major issues.

The key objective of this exercise is to establish a baseline for the key business scenarios, and to test and execute performance tuning and optimization to achieve the following:

  • Creating a baseline of your core business scenarios.
  • Simulating users and transactions in terms of concurrency and volume, and determining the load that the system can handle
  • Executing performance tuning and optimization

In the end, we have to validate all the preceding considerations and ensure that the system is ready for production. It is imperative to try to accurately identify the volume of transactions, as they relate to the new system. Use the legacy system as a base starting point, and estimate the transactions in the new system by taking into consideration how transactions are generated on the new platform.

..................Content has been hidden....................

You can't read the all page of ebook, please click here login for view all page.
Reset
18.191.212.211